IMF loans only on acceptable conditions

Chief Government Whip Urban Development and Sacred Area Development Minister Dinesh Gunawardena told Parliament yesterday that the Government will obtain loans from the International Monetary Fund (IMF) only based on conditions acceptable with national interest.

The Minister was responding to a question raised by UNP MP Ravi Karunanayake. Minister Gunawardena said all countries were affected by the world economic recession and the Opposition should act with responsibility.

"Amidst all these challenges, the Government has been able to maintain economic stability," he said.

"The Government will only obtain this loan based on terms and conditions that we agreed we did not obtain loans unlike the previous Governments who agreed with every condition demanded by international lending agencies or the country," he said.

Asked to inform the House, the total loans outstanding as of today, Minister Gunawardena said it is Rs. 1,327,419.79 million.
